City hall trying new strategy to deal with homeless living in make-shift shelters
As the problem of homeless encampments in city parks and alleys grows, city staff are trying out a new approach to deal with the issue.
The number of homeless and marginalized Londoners living in make-shift shelters is on the rise across the city.
Now city hall is changing how it deals with so-called urban camping or sleeping rough.
